Overview
The Education BEd program offered by University of Saskatchewan offered by is designed for future educators wanting to teach students in a variety of educational institutions, including K to 12 schools.
You will specialize in two teaching areas to concentrate your expertise in specific subjects.

Once you graduate and after you receive your teaching certificate from the province of Saskatchewan, you will be certified to teach any grade from Kindergarten to Grade 12.
A Bachelor of Education (B.Ed.) is just the beginning of a long career in education, academia, community, business, politics or government.
Graduate programs in the College of Education offer opportunities to advance your skills and expertise in the areas of educational administration, educational foundations, educational psychology and special education, and curriculum studies.
